Output 16004432ef739ea4a707d23824851349f7e0e0f5f6498afaa0eb3d243cc81128:0

value
2987040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e8b516a557c3c899434972153a21ff40b664d28 OP_EQUAL
address
3G9KaqdfNacQaPZg56zjjXbMnCcWGuNSxw
transaction
16004432ef739ea4a707d23824851349f7e0e0f5f6498afaa0eb3d243cc81128
spent
true